Research SummaryRaman spectroscopy is a non-destructive analytical technique used to study vibrational, rotational, and other low-frequency modes in a system. Named after Sir C.V. Raman, who discovered the Raman effect in 1928, the technique involves shining a monochromatic light source, usually laser light, onto a sample. The scattered light undergoes a frequency shift corresponding to the vibrational energy levels of the molecular bonds within the sample. By analyzing the shifts in the scattered light spectrum, information about the chemical composition, molecular structure, and bonding arrangements of the sample can be obtained. Raman spectroscopy is widely utilized in various scientific disciplines, including chemistry, biology, and materials science, for applications such as identifying molecules, characterizing materials, and studying biological samples without the need for extensive sample preparation.
